This Better than Sex Cake is an easy chocolate cake made from a box of cake mix and a can of diet soda. It’s finished with a simple three-ingredient frosting — instant vanilla pudding, milk, and thawed Cool Whip — then topped with chopped candy for a crunchy, indulgent finish.

Why You Will Love This Recipe
This cake is quick, budget-friendly, and lightened with simple substitutions so it fits a lower-calorie or Weight Watchers plan. Using diet soda in place of oil and eggs is an old semi-homemade hack that produces a moist cake with fewer calories.
Dairy-Free Option: I’ve replaced regular milk with a high-protein, lactose-free alternative such as Fairlife and achieved a thick, creamy pudding for the frosting. It worked beautifully and boosted protein slightly. If you prefer, regular skim milk or 1% milk works well too.
The ingredients are straightforward and easy to source — many of them are available at Aldi if you prefer to shop there. For crunch, I used crushed wafer-style candy bars, but you can substitute Kit Kats, crushed Oreos, or chopped toffee bars.
Ingredients Needed

- Cake mix – 1 (15.25 oz) box of chocolate cake mix
- Diet soda – 1 (12 oz) can of diet soda (any flavor)
- Instant vanilla pudding – 1 (1 oz) box sugar-free instant vanilla pudding
- Cool Whip – 1 (8 oz) container, thawed (fat free or regular as preferred)
- Milk – 2 cups of 1% or skim milk (or a lactose-free/high-protein milk alternative)
- Candy – about 5 mini Kit Kat bars or 3–4 regular candy bars, chopped (or substitute Heath bars, crushed Oreos, etc.)
- See the recipe card below for full measurements and yield.
How to Make Better than Sex Cake
Step 1: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
Step 2: In a mixing bowl, combine the chocolate cake mix and the can of diet soda. Stir until the batter is smooth and well combined. Pour the batter into a greased 9×13-inch baking dish and bake for 30–35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Step 3: While the cake bakes, prepare the frosting. In a bowl, whisk the instant vanilla pudding mix with the milk until thickened. Gently fold in the thawed Cool Whip until the frosting is light and evenly combined.

Step 4: Chop the chocolate candy bars into small pieces. You want bite-sized bits that add texture to each slice.
Step 5: Allow the cake to cool completely. Spread the pudding–Cool Whip frosting evenly over the cooled cake, then sprinkle the chopped candy bars on top to finish.

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The cake will keep well for several days. You can also freeze individual slices wrapped tightly in plastic and foil for longer storage.

Weight Watchers – Better than Sex Cake
Description
A moist chocolate cake made from cake mix and diet soda, topped with a light pudding–Cool Whip frosting and chopped candy for crunch.
Ingredients
- 1 (15.25 oz) box chocolate cake mix
- 1 (12 oz) can diet soda (any flavor)
- 1 (8 oz) container Cool Whip, thawed
- 1 (1 oz) box sugar-free instant vanilla pudding
- 2 cups 1% milk (or preferred milk alternative)
- 5 mini Kit Kat candy bars, chopped (or equivalent candy)
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Combine the cake mix and the can of diet soda in a bowl until smooth. Pour into a greased 9×13-inch pan and bake 30–35 minutes, until a toothpick comes out clean.
- While the cake bakes, whisk the instant pudding with the milk until thickened. Fold in the thawed Cool Whip to make the frosting.
- Chop the candy bars into small pieces.
- Once the cake is fully cooled, spread the frosting over the top and sprinkle with the chopped candy.
- Cut into 24 slices. Serving size: 1 slice.
Notes
My WW Personal Points: 5 (based on my calculations using the WW Freestyle program). Points may vary depending on specific brands and substitutions.
Nutrition
- Serving Size: 1 slice
- Calories: 131
- Sugar: 13 g
- Fat: 3 g
- Saturated Fat: 2 g
- Carbohydrates: 22 g
- Fiber: 0 g
- Protein: 3 g
